
Maybe not many KLovers know that the beautiful artist Olivia Jensen has a twin sister. Yes! Olivia has a twin named Sabrina Jensen. Until now, not much is known about Sabrina because she is rarely in the spotlight. Let's get to know Sabrina Jensen better through the following brief review.